The power of the President to issue an ordinance is :

Aexecutive power

Blegislative power

Cconstituent power

Dquasi judicial power

Answer:

B. legislative power

Read Explanation:

Under the Constitution, the power to make laws rests with the legislature. However, in cases when Parliament is not in session, and 'immediate action' is needed, the President can issue an ordinance. An ordinance is a law, and could introduce legislative changes.
